Styled as the one and only cross-Strait women's marathon, the 2016 Cross-Strait Ladies Half Marathon will take place in Haicang District on May 1. According to the organising committee, a total of 8000 female runners are expected to participate in the half-marathon and the mini-run race.
The 2016 Cross-Strait Half-Marathon, themed the 'Pink Run', includes a half-marathon for 2000 runners and a 5-kilometre run for 6000. Among the featured teams scheduled to take part are the Pink Ribbon Charity Team, the Bikini Team and the Hot Mom Team.
The organising committee describe it as a, "custom-made marathon race for ladies", as it includes several features especially for female participants. Along the track, there will be supply stations offering red wine and cakes for runners; official pacemakers carrying pink balloons will lead moderate speed runners; and roses and pink medals will be awarded to ladies who finish the race.
In addition, there will be dedicated cosmetics areas and a hair dyeing service will be provided for runners. On top of attentive services and gifts, popular Taiwan band F.I.R has been invited to perform at the race.
